3. Partially tighten six 1/2" x 1" Screws (35) with four 1/2"
Split Washers (49) and two 1/2" Star Washers (83) into
the Base Frame (56) and into the bracket on the right
side of the Upright (93) as shown; do not tighten the
Screws yet. Be careful not to pinch any wires.
Repeat this step on the left side of the incline
trainer. Then, tighten all twelve 1/2" x 1" Screws (35).
Remove the pieces of wood (A) from under the Base
Frame (56).

4. Set the console assembly face down on a soft surface to
avoid scratching the console.
Remove the four indicated screws (B) from the console
assembly and discard them.
Then, remove the Console Back Cover (104).

5. With the help of a second person, hold the console as-
sembly near the Upright (93).
Connect the Upright Wire (116) to the console wire
(C). See the inset drawing. The connectors should
slide together easily and snap into place. If they do
not, turn one connector and try again. IF YOU DO NOT
CONNECT THE CONNECTORS PROPERLY, THE
CONSOLE MAY BECOME DAMAGED WHEN YOU
TURN ON THE POWER. Next, connect the Upright TV
Cable (130) to the console TV cable (D). Then, insert the
wires and cables downward into the Upright (93).
